When Do Your Best Ideas Come To You?

My best ideas usually come when I am just waking up. I keep a sketchbook by the bed and when my alarm goes off, just before I open my eyes, I try to force myself to make ideas happen. That sounds a bit strange but it has worked on many occasions. I think this is because the brain is in a state of rest and has no real outside distractions, so it’s easier to pull the ideas out of the swamp when the mosquitoes and frogs aren’t jumping around.
